Here's your chance -- the game is going free to play later this year.
Q: What content will Free players receive?

A: A free player can achieve maximum character level (Level 50) in the game and can choose from among eight Archetypes (classes). Free players can create up to two characters (total) and play as Heroes in Paragon City™ or Villains in the Rogue Isles™. Free players can join in most Task Forces, Strike Forces, Trials, and raids. However, certain content and rewards are reserved for VIP players only.
Free players are restricted from certain systems within the game (alignment change, Day Jobs, Mission Architect, and so on), and they will not receive any live support unless they upgrade to VIP player status. They can still access self-help support. View the free player benefits in the Freedom player choice side-by-side comparison.

I was wondering the same. The FAQ suggests:
Returning Players Become Premium Players

We honor your commitment and experience! If you used to play City of Heroes, you will automatically become a Premium Player. New free players can become Premium Players by buying any amount of Paragon Points.

Get everything that Free players get.
Retain nearly everything you already purchased or unlocked, including Super Boosters, expansions, and directly purchased character slots.
Retain all the Veteran Rewards you earned.

Everything is working OK as of this weekend. I was able to get in on safe mode and then tweak graphics as high as I wanted. So, I went looking for the application Data folder (the only thing that would have persisted across a re-install) and deleted it - Problem Solved!

I respecced my Elec/Elec/Elec blaster main to get 3 more skills since the Fitness Pool is now inherent. I actually had to make a couple of tough choices for slots as opposed to having leftovers. While I was at it, I switched out Leaping for Teleportation so I could get the new long-range teleport skill. I have a rocket board and jump pack, so I figured I didn't really need to buy into leaping as a travel power. I'm kind of missing the combat jumping and acrobatics defenses, though. The build is still a lot of fun and I used one of my powers to get my 3rd hold. I only have about 90% of the damage of a fire or energy blaster and have less AoE - but I have a lot of fun with the energy drains and holds. I can turn a battle by running in to the tank's snarl and firing off a power sink - tends to ruin all of their advanced attacks and can even drop all of their defense toggles. i.e business as usual; even after all of the changes.

A Quick Update:
My inacitve accounts were reactivated today as Premium accounts. Premium are the free accounts for VIP subscribers.
They are planning to open up FTP to the general public/new subscribers next week. A large publish is scheduled for Tuesday, 9/27. Indications are the FTP will be available to all when that publish goes live Tuesday afternoon (PDT).

Premium accts have access to 2 default character slots on any server (except Exalted - VIP only server) and can be Villain, Hero or Praetorian.
Free accts default to a single character slot but otherwise same as Premium.
There are other restrictions but most can be lifted and additional character slots obtained with in-game purchases at the Paragon Market.

For those who want to try the game, enjoy the Free account - it's much better than a Free trial and there are no time limits on how long you play for Free.
